About Ian Wilson

Ian Wilson is a scholar working on Pharmaceutical Science, Spectroscopy and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ine, having authored 19 papers that have together received 396 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Energetic Materials and Combustion (4 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(2 papers) and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Spectroscopy (93 citations), Plant Science (135 citations) and Molecular Biology (216 citations). Ian Wilson has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Greece and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Helen Gika, Georgios Theodoridis, Filippos Michopoulos, John T. Hancock, Jo Bright, Radhika Desikan, Steven J. Neill, Graham Sandford, J. H. Livingston and C. C. Bailey.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Experimental Botany, Tetrahedron and TrAC Trends in Analytical Chemistry.
